Full bottle 1,250 g. Aged in 35% new French oak for 18 months. Bottled unfiltered. 175 cases produced. Aromas of mocha, plum and cherry. Flavours of mocha and cherry mix with plum and dried herbs as fleecy tannins coat the mouth, stiffening slightly and beginning to parch the palate. Very good acidity. (AY)

Jaime Araujo’s own brand, made in Calistoga. All picked in the third week of September, so well after the marked heat spike. Neutral oak only. Sweet at first and then the tannins kick in. Slightly drying on the end. (JR)
Smoky black cherries, leather, peppery herbs, and cedary nuances all emerge from the 2022 Merlot Muir-Hanna Vineyard, a ripe, round, and medium-bodied 2022 that has a plush, supple mouthfeel and a good finish. This solid effort should drink well over the coming 4-5 years. Drink 2025-2029.
About the producer

Run by Jaime Araujo, Trois Noix’s mission is to produce vibrant, single-site wines that speak of Napa’s terroir. Sourcing fruit from sustainably farmed vineyards, the team crafts accessible wines that offer a brilliant entry-point to the region.
